Поделиться через


SqlConnection.DataSource Свойство

Определение

Получает имя экземпляра SQL Server, к которому осуществляется подключение.

public:
 virtual property System::String ^ DataSource { System::String ^ get(); };
public:
 property System::String ^ DataSource { System::String ^ get(); };
public override string DataSource { get; }
[System.Data.DataSysDescription("SqlConnection_DataSource")]
public string DataSource { get; }
[System.ComponentModel.Browsable(true)]
public override string DataSource { get; }
member this.DataSource : string
[<System.Data.DataSysDescription("SqlConnection_DataSource")>]
member this.DataSource : string
[<System.ComponentModel.Browsable(true)>]
member this.DataSource : string
Public Overrides ReadOnly Property DataSource As String
Public ReadOnly Property DataSource As String

Значение свойства

Имя экземпляра SQL Server, к которому нужно подключиться. Значение по умолчанию - пустая строка.

Атрибуты

Примеры

В следующем примере создается SqlConnection и отображаются некоторые его свойства, доступные только для чтения.

private static void OpenSqlConnection(string connectionString)
{
    using (SqlConnection connection = new SqlConnection(connectionString))
    {
        connection.Open();
        Console.WriteLine("ServerVersion: {0}", connection.ServerVersion);
        Console.WriteLine("DataSource: {0}", connection.DataSource);
    }
}
Private Sub OpenSqlConnection(ByVal connectionString As String)
    Using connection As New SqlConnection(connectionString)
        connection.Open()
        Console.WriteLine("ServerVersion: {0}", connection.ServerVersion)
        Console.WriteLine("DataSource: {0}", connection.DataSource)
    End Using
End Sub

Комментарии

Примечание

Свойство DataSource возвращает значение null , если строка подключения для SqlConnection имеет значение context connection=true.

Применяется к

См. также раздел